Bianca Byington

At eleven years old, she began her career as a member of the choir, the first staging of the musical The acrobats, Chico Buarque.

[2] Around the same time, won the title of the Rio summer muse and starred in the film Garota Dourada,[2] Antônio Calmon, who return to work a few years later, in such productions as Corpo Dourado and O Beijo do Vampiro,[2] displayed by Rede Globo in 1998 and 2002, respectively.

Even on television, lived unforgettable characters such as the hilarious Téia of Perigosas Peruas (1992),[4] and Gertrudes de Sá in A Padroeira (2001).

In 2004, gave birth to the Maria da Encarnação Junqueira, an insecure woman in the soap opera Como uma Onda, Walter Negrão.

Already in 2006, returning from Portugal, where she was invited to film director José Fonseca e Costa the film Viúva Rica Solteira Não Fica,[5] Byington was invited by Carlos Lombardi, author of Perigosas Peruas, who has also had worked at Quatro por Quatro (1994), to make a cameo on the soap opera Bang Bang, where she played the widow Jones.
